Take a closer look at INTERNATIONAL SEAWAYS INC (NYSE:INSW), an affordable growth stock uncovered by our stock screener. NYSE:INSW boasts strong growth prospects and excels in financial health indicators, all while maintaining a reasonable valuation. Let's break it down further.

Looking at the Growth

ChartMill employs its own Growth Rating system for all stocks. This score, ranging from 0 to 10, is derived by evaluating different growth factors, such as EPS and revenue growth, taking into account both past performance and future projections. NYSE:INSW has earned a 7 for growth:

  • The Earnings Per Share has grown by an impressive 357.97% over the past year.
  • The Earnings Per Share has been growing by 137.65% on average over the past years. This is a very strong growth
  • Looking at the last year, INSW shows a very strong growth in Revenue. The Revenue has grown by 86.61%.
  • The Revenue has been growing by 24.41% on average over the past years. This is a very strong growth!
  • Based on estimates for the next years, INSW will show a quite strong growth in Earnings Per Share. The EPS will grow by 13.66% on average per year.

Evaluating Valuation: NYSE:INSW

To assess a stock's valuation, ChartMill utilizes a Valuation Rating on a scale of 0 to 10. This comprehensive assessment considers various valuation aspects, comparing price to earnings and cash flows, while factoring in profitability and growth. NYSE:INSW has achieved a 9 out of 10:

  • With a Price/Earnings ratio of 3.65, the valuation of INSW can be described as very cheap.
  • Compared to the rest of the industry, the Price/Earnings ratio of INSW indicates a rather cheap valuation: INSW is cheaper than 88.02% of the companies listed in the same industry.
  • INSW is valuated cheaply when we compare the Price/Earnings ratio to 24.73, which is the current average of the S&P500 Index.
  • With a Price/Forward Earnings ratio of 4.21, the valuation of INSW can be described as very cheap.
  • Based on the Price/Forward Earnings ratio, INSW is valued cheaply inside the industry as 91.24% of the companies are valued more expensively.
  • INSW is valuated cheaply when we compare the Price/Forward Earnings ratio to 19.36, which is the current average of the S&P500 Index.
  • Compared to the rest of the industry, the Enterprise Value to EBITDA ratio of INSW indicates a somewhat cheap valuation: INSW is cheaper than 74.65% of the companies listed in the same industry.
  • Compared to the rest of the industry, the Price/Free Cash Flow ratio of INSW indicates a rather cheap valuation: INSW is cheaper than 84.33% of the companies listed in the same industry.
  • The low PEG Ratio(NY), which compensates the Price/Earnings for growth, indicates a rather cheap valuation of the company.
  • INSW has a very decent profitability rating, which may justify a higher PE ratio.
  • INSW's earnings are expected to grow with 13.66% in the coming years. This may justify a more expensive valuation.

Understanding NYSE:INSW's Health

A critical element of ChartMill's stock evaluation is the Health Rating, which spans from 0 to 10. This rating considers multiple health factors, including liquidity and solvency, both in absolute terms and relative to industry peers. NYSE:INSW has received a 8 out of 10:

  • An Altman-Z score of 3.03 indicates that INSW is not in any danger for bankruptcy at the moment.
  • Looking at the Altman-Z score, with a value of 3.03, INSW is in the better half of the industry, outperforming 73.27% of the companies in the same industry.
  • INSW has a debt to FCF ratio of 1.61. This is a very positive value and a sign of high solvency as it would only need 1.61 years to pay back of all of its debts.
  • INSW has a better Debt to FCF ratio (1.61) than 74.65% of its industry peers.
  • A Debt/Equity ratio of 0.43 indicates that INSW is not too dependend on debt financing.
  • A Current Ratio of 2.53 indicates that INSW has no problem at all paying its short term obligations.
  • INSW has a Current ratio of 2.53. This is in the better half of the industry: INSW outperforms 79.72% of its industry peers.
  • INSW has a Quick Ratio of 2.52. This indicates that INSW is financially healthy and has no problem in meeting its short term obligations.
  • INSW has a Quick ratio of 2.52. This is amongst the best in the industry. INSW outperforms 80.65% of its industry peers.

Profitability Examination for NYSE:INSW

ChartMill's Profitability Rating offers a unique perspective on stock analysis, providing scores from 0 to 10. These ratings consider a wide range of profitability metrics and margins, both in comparison to industry peers and on their own merits. For NYSE:INSW, the assigned 6 is a significant indicator of profitability:

  • Looking at the Return On Assets, with a value of 25.10%, INSW belongs to the top of the industry, outperforming 84.79% of the companies in the same industry.
  • With an excellent Return On Equity value of 38.95%, INSW belongs to the best of the industry, outperforming 80.18% of the companies in the same industry.
  • With an excellent Return On Invested Capital value of 22.64%, INSW belongs to the best of the industry, outperforming 82.03% of the companies in the same industry.
  • The Profit Margin of INSW (55.45%) is better than 89.86% of its industry peers.
  • INSW has a better Operating Margin (58.68%) than 88.02% of its industry peers.
  • In the last couple of years the Operating Margin of INSW has grown nicely.
  • With a decent Gross Margin value of 74.08%, INSW is doing good in the industry, outperforming 78.34% of the companies in the same industry.
  • INSW's Gross Margin has improved in the last couple of years.
